Disability shower installation services involve customizing and installing accessible shower solutions designed to meet the needs of individuals with mobility challenges. These services typically include the installation of walk-in showers, low-threshold entries,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a safe and functional bathing space that accommodates specific mobility requirements, helping users maintain independence and dignity in their daily routines.

Many common issues prompt the need for disability shower installations. Traditional showers can pose safety hazards for those with limited mobility, such as the risk of slips and falls or difficulty stepping over high thresholds. Installing an accessible shower helps mitigate these risks by providing easier entry, stable support features, and safer surfaces. This can be particularly beneficial for seniors, individuals recovering from injury, or those with chronic health conditions that affect balance or strength.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the setup and materials used. Basic models in Englewood, FL may be closer to the lower end, while custom features increase the price. Costs vary based on the scope of the project and local contractor rates.

Material Expenses - Material costs for disability shower installations often fall between $500 and $2,500. This includes options like accessible shower pans, grab bars, and non-slip flooring, with higher-end materials raising the overall expense. The choice of materials impacts the total project budget significantly.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for installing a disability shower typically range from $800 to $2,500. Rates depend on the complexity of the installation and the local market conditions in Englewood, FL. More intricate setups or modifications may increase labor costs.

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as permits, custom modifications, or plumbing upgrades can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s vary based on the specific requirements of the installation and local regulations.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to individual need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a shower designed for disabilities? Installing a disability-friendly shower can improve safety and accessibility for individuals with mobility challenges, making daily routines easier.

What types of modifications are available for disability shower installations? Modifications may include low-threshold entries,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able showerheads to accommodate various needs.

How long does a typical disability shower installation take? The duration of installation varies depending on the scope of work but generally ranges from a few hours to a full day.

Are there specific materials recommended for disability showers? Durable, non-slip flooring, corrosion-resistant fixtures, and easy-to-clean surfaces are commonly recommended for safety and maintenance.
